Documentation Required for the LP Decking and Railing Claim Form
-
Proof of ownership of the property
-
Proof of installation date of the LP decking or railing
-
Extensive damage documentation, including photographs
Properly completing the LP Decking and Railing Claim Form necessitates adequate documentation. This ensures clarity in processing claims and supports the validation of submitted requests.

Who is eligible to use the LP Decking and Railing Claim Form?
Property owners are eligible to use this form to file a claim for damage or issues related to LP decking and railing products.
What documents do I need to submit along with the claim form?
You will need to provide proof of property ownership, proof of LP decking and/or railing, documentation of the installation date, and any evidence of damage.

Will I need to notarize the claim form?
No, the LP Decking and Railing Claim Form does not require notarization, but it must be signed by the property owner or legal representative.
